Course Content

• Arabic Media Industries: Structures and Trends
• Digital Arabic Media: Platforms and Practices
• Arabic Journalism: Ethics and Practices
• Media Representation in the Arab World
• Arabic Language for Media Professionals (Advanced)
• Media Law and Regulation in the Arab World
• Arabic Film and Television Production
• Research Methods in Arabic Media Studies

Career path

Career Role Description
Arabic Media Journalist Reporting and writing news stories for Arabic-speaking audiences in the UK. Excellent Arabic language skills and journalistic experience are crucial.
Arabic Translator/Interpreter (Media) Translating and interpreting Arabic media content for UK-based organizations. Fluency in both Arabic and English, with experience in media is essential.
Arabic Social Media Manager Managing social media accounts for organizations targeting Arabic-speaking audiences. Requires strong understanding of social media marketing, and excellent Arabic writing skills.
Arabic Subtitler/Transcriptionist Providing accurate subtitles and transcriptions of Arabic media content. Native-level Arabic and strong attention to detail are key requirements.
